Ireland - Number of Multidrug-Resistant Tuberculosis Cases Started on a Treatment
Since 2014, Ireland Number of Multidrug-Resistant Tuberculosis Cases Started on a Treatment grew 40.6% year on year. In 2019, the country was number 119 among other countries in Number of Multidrug-Resistant Tuberculosis Cases Started on a Treatment with 11 Cases. India ranked the highest with 56,569 Cases in 2019, a growth of 21.5% compared to 2018. Russia, China and South Africa resp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Togo recorded the best 5 years average growth at +74.1% per year, while Croatia witnessed the worst performance at -100% per year.
